哈希表是种数据结构,它可以提供快速的插入操作和查找操作。哈希表也有一些缺点它是基于数组的,数组创建后难于扩展某些哈希表被基本填满时,性能下降得非常严重。这个问题是哈希表不可避免的,即冲突现象:对不同的关键字可能得到同一哈希地址。优缺点 哈希表是种数据结构,它可以提供快速的插入操作和查找操作。第一...
分布式哈希表技术(Distributed Hash Table)简称DHT,类似Tracker的根据种子特征码返回种子信息的网络·是一种分布式存储方法。在不需要服务器的情况下,每个客户端负责一个小范围的路由,并负责存储一小部分数据,从而实现整个DHT网络的寻址和存储。新版BitComet允许同行连接DHT网络和Tracker,也就是说在完全不连上Tracker服务...
struct UT_hash_handle { struct UT_hash_table *tbl;void *prev;void *next;struct UT_hash_handle *hh_prev;struct UT_hash_handle *hh_next;void *key;unsigned keylen;unsigned hashv; } ;UT_harsh_handle hh就是定义了一个变量hh,类型为UT_harsh_handle ...
《面向图像检索的互补哈希表构造方法研究》是依托北京航空航天大学,由刘祥龙担任项目负责人的青年科学基金项目。项目摘要 基于局部敏感哈希的多哈希表方法能够显著提高图像检索的效率和整体性能,是海量图像检索等应用的关键技术之一,同时也是基于哈希的图像检索的研究热点之一。然而,多哈希表方法中影响其整体检索性能的因素...
散列表(Hash table,也叫哈希表),是根据关键码值(Key value)而直接进行访问的数据结构。也就是说,它通过把关键码值映射到表中一个位置来访问记录,以加快查找的速度。这个映射函数叫做散列函数,存放记录的数组叫做散列表。给定表M,存在函数f(key),对任意给定的关键字值key,代入函数后若能得到包含该关键字...